A container terminal includes a shore working area, loading-unloading passages, a yard area and collection-evacuation passages. The shore working area is arranged on the shore, and a ship is docked at the shore. The yard area comprises a plurality of yard units. Spacing areas are formed between adjacent yard units. Each yard unit comprises at least one yard. Each yard unit is arranged with a collection-evacuation passage surrounding the yard. Loading-unloading passages are arranged in the spacing areas between adjacent yard units. The loading-unloading passages connect the yard area and the shore working area. The collection-evacuation passages are arranged in the yard units. The loading-unloading passages and the collection-evacuation passages are in a same horizontal plane but do not intersect with each other.
